3. What is the best time to visit India?
The best time to visit India depends on the region and the activities you plan to undertake. Generally, the winter months from November to February are the best time to visit most parts of India. However, some regions, such as the Himalayas and South India, have different weather patterns, and it is advisable to check before planning your trip.
